Output e68f56429c4b1a0a9c63d0a7051715f1da6932ea87b77f8ccbaed761e8b50134:22

value
1338299
script pubkey
OP_0 OP_PUSHBYTES_20 867e8d103d85446fe7297300ebaaa4fc7c6a3c6b
address
bc1qselg6ypas4zxleefwvqwh24yl37x50rtegxn9x
transaction
e68f56429c4b1a0a9c63d0a7051715f1da6932ea87b77f8ccbaed761e8b50134
spent
true